What is an hourly junior web developer?

Hourly Junior Web Developers are entry-level professionals who assist in building and maintaining websites or web applications. They typically work on tasks such as coding basic web pages, fixing bugs, and supporting senior developers, and are compensated based on the number of hours they work. These roles are ideal for those starting their careers in web development, offering opportunities to gain practical experience and improve their technical skills. Employers often hire junior developers on an hourly basis for short-term projects or to provide flexible support as needed.

What does an hourly junior web developer do?

As an Hourly Junior Web Developer, you’ll often assist with front-end updates, fix bugs, and help implement new features under the guidance of more experienced developers. You may work on tasks like troubleshooting website issues, updating content, or making layout adjustments using H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. Collaboration with designers and senior developers is common, and you’ll likely participate in code reviews, team meetings, and testing. This role offers a great opportunity to build hands-on experience and learn best practices in a real-world environ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an hourly junior web developer?

To thrive as an Hourly Junior Web Developer, you need a foundational understanding of H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and a portfolio demonstrating basic web development projects. Familiarity with version control systems like Git and platforms such as Visual Studio Code, along with any relevant certifications from platforms like freeCodeCamp or Codecademy, is helpful. Strong problem-solving abilities, clear communication, and a willingness to learn new technologies set standout candidates apart. These skills and qualities are crucial for efficiently delivering quality code, collaborating with teams, and adapting to evolving project requirements.

What is the difference between Hourly Junior Web Developer vs Part-Time Web Designer?

AspectHourly Junior Web DeveloperPart-Time Web Designer
Primary RoleDevelops and maintains websites using coding languagesCreates visual designs and layouts for websites
Skills & CertificationsHTML, CSS, JavaScript; some may have coding certificationsDesign tools like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ator; basic HTML/CSS knowledge
Work EnvironmentTypically in tech companies, agencies, or freelanceDesign studios, marketing agencies, freelance
Work HoursHourly, flexible, project-basedPart-time, flexible hours

The main difference is that Hourly Junior Web Developers focus on coding and website functionality, while Part-Time Web Designers concentrate on visual design and user experience. Both roles often work in similar environments and may require overlapping skills, but their core responsibilities differ significantly.

How much do hourly junior web developers make a month?

Hourly junior web developers typically earn between $15 and $25 per hour, which can amount to approximately $2,400 to $4,000 per month for full-time work. Earnings depend on experience, location, and whether they work freelance or for an employer, often requiring basic skills in HTML, CSS, and JavaScript.

How much is an hourly junior web developer per hour?

An hourly junior web developer typically earns between $15 and $25 per hour, depending on location, experience, and the complexity of projects. Entry-level developers with basic skills in HTML, CSS, and JavaScript are often at the lower end of this range, while those with additional skills or certifications may earn toward the higher end.

Is it hard to get an hourly junior web developer job?

Securing an hourly junior web developer position can be competitive, but it is generally accessible to those with basic coding skills, knowledge of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, and a strong portfolio or relevant certifications. Entry-level roles often require demonstrating a willingness to learn and some practical experience, such as internships or personal projects.
